Output 31b2f3115334a0e6025c0e102ff2a55b98d7c68ce3bc831bc59eaa0f8ed4dc98:3

value
1669460
script pubkey
OP_0 OP_PUSHBYTES_20 650292a3807ae66ebb8c14eb4873771bfd95f586
address
bc1qv5pf9guq0tnxawuvzn45sumhr07etavxy7y03c
transaction
31b2f3115334a0e6025c0e102ff2a55b98d7c68ce3bc831bc59eaa0f8ed4dc98
spent
true